Is 14 186 095 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 14 186 095 is about 3 766.443.

Thus, the square root of 14 186 095 is not an integer, and therefore 14 186 095 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 14 186 095?

The square of a number (here 14 186 095) is the result of the product of this number (14 186 095) by itself (i.e., 14 186 095 × 14 186 095); the square of 14 186 095 is sometimes called "raising 14 186 095 to the power 2", or "14 186 095 squared".

The square of 14 186 095 is 201 245 291 349 025 because 14 186 095 × 14 186 095 = 14 186 0952 = 201 245 291 349 025.

As a consequence, 14 186 095 is the square root of 201 245 291 349 025.
